Obviously theres a memory leak. Some devices have more than others. I would suggest clearing your web history, cookies, and cache. I would also delete any emails or SMS messages you don't need. Also in landscape hold 123 for number lock>then press "/"/ which will bring up the event log. Then press menu>clear log. After you clear the log and get back to the home screen, pull the battery for 30 seconds and replace it. I know a leak sucks. And regardless of how many 3rd party applications you have installed, this shouldn't be a problem. Just try to regularly do what I suggested above. Updates will come and the memory leak will get addressed.
